This opportunity is for a Project Coordinator to assist in the management of smaller/less complex projects from initial establishment to handover and project closure. The role requires technical knowledge and will require the use of systems, processes, policies, and technology with the support of the project team to deliver exceptional outcomes.
As a key member of the project team, you will be responsible for assisting in the production of monthly project deliverables, including project delivery plans, status reports, anticipated cost reports, and meeting agendas and minutes. You will also assist in maintaining a detailed project programme that outlines clear milestones and objectives to ensure successful project delivery.
Duties and Responsibilities- Assist in producing monthly project deliverables, including project delivery plans, status reports, anticipated cost reports, and meeting agendas and minutes
- Maintain a detailed project programme that outlines clear milestones and objectives to ensure successful project delivery
- Prepare project control group reports and attend meetings
- Draft vendor request for proposals
- Participate in value engineering, buildability analysis, and critically review designs and documentation to minimize risk and maximize outcomes
- Conduct vendor contract administration professionally and in accordance with specified legal requirements
- Involvement in maintaining anticipated cost reports, including cash flows and accruals, and ensure invoices from vendors are submitted in a timely manner
- Maintain JLL OH&S, environmental, and quality standards across the assigned site
- Participate in project close out, particularly financial close out, and required contractual documents
- Build and sustain positive relationships with stakeholders and liaise with multiple organizational levels
- Participate in analysis of completed projects to promote success and lessons learned
- Sound technical knowledge of construction project management processes or currently working towards this goal
- Understanding of responsibilities and accountabilities of relevant stakeholders within a project
- Basic understanding of different delivery methods (Project Management, Construction Management, Managing Contractor, Warranted Price, Lump Sum etc)
- Degree in Project or Construction Management related discipline or a combination of formal education and experience exceeding 2 years in a field related to design, construction, or project management
- Receptive to plans and performance feedback
- Effective listening and confident communication skills
